Please help!!! Which function is a horizontal compression of its parent function f(x)=x^7 by a factor of 4

O q(x)=(1/4)x^7
O r(x)=(4x)^7
O s(x)=4x^7
O t(x)=1/4 x^7

we are given


f(x)=x^7

Horizontal Compression:

Suppose, we want to compress a function f(x) horizontally by 'a' units

so, we can replace x as ax

f(x)---->f(ax)

Here, it is compressed horizontally by 4 units

so, we can replace x as 4x

so, we get


f(4x)=(4x)^7

so,


r(x)=(4x)^7.............Answer
